EXCEEDS logo
Exceeds
Matt Cowger

PROFILE

Matt Cowger

Matt Cowger contributed to the Kilo-Org/kilocode repository by developing and refining AI tooling features, focusing on provider integration, UI/UX clarity, and robust backend support. He implemented systems for provider switching notifications and quota fallback, enhanced observability and error handling, and expanded support for dynamic model selection and multi-provider workflows. Using TypeScript, JavaScript, and React, Matt improved test reliability, documentation, and repository hygiene, while also delivering JSON-based tool definitions and native tool invocation optimizations. His work addressed both frontend and backend challenges, resulting in more stable, transparent, and scalable AI-driven developer tools with improved localization and maintainability.

Overall Statistics

Feature vs Bugs

53%Features

Repository Contributions

64Total
Bugs
22
Commits
64
Features
25
Lines of code
9,048
Activity Months4

Work History

October 2025

31 Commits • 12 Features

Oct 1, 2025

October 2025 monthly summary for Kilo-Org/kilocode focused on delivering AI tooling capabilities, reliability improvements, and developer experience enhancements. Key features delivered include OpenAI reasoning content support, a JSON-based tool definitions framework with parsing/execution, UI improvements for tool controls and alignment, refactored native tool call helpers enabling fast apply, and expanded provider integration (non-streaming pathway support and a broader native function calling allowlist). Major bugs fixed include guarding search during indexing with status feedback, fixes to preferences storage and prop passing, merge conflict resolution, anthropic-vertex baseURL configuration, and comprehensive test updates. Overall, these efforts increased model responsiveness and safety, improved integration breadth, and strengthened testing, translating to faster feature delivery, safer indexing, and a more scalable tool ecosystem. Technologies/skills demonstrated include JSON tooling and parsing, native tool invocation optimization, non-streaming pathway support, multi-diff tooling groundwork, enhanced tool_choice handling, and extensive documentation and test automation.

September 2025

21 Commits • 10 Features

Sep 1, 2025

Concise monthly summary for 2025-09 focusing on Kilocode development work across repository Kilo-Org/kilocode. Delivered features and fixes across UI, API, and provider configurations, with emphasis on business value, stability, and localization.

August 2025

7 Commits • 2 Features

Aug 1, 2025

August 2025 performance summary for Kilo-Org/kilocode: Delivered reliability, observability, and repository hygiene improvements that directly enhance AI integration stability and developer productivity. Implemented robust Ollama provider enhancements, improved observability across embedder paths, and cleaned up repository noise to support faster iterations and safer deployments. The work reduces runtime errors, improves debuggability, and reinforces the team's ability to deliver reliable AI features at scale.

July 2025

5 Commits • 1 Features

Jul 1, 2025

July 2025 performance summary for Kilo-Org/kilocode: focused on UX clarity and test reliability around quota-based provider switching. Delivered a Provider Switch Notification System for VSCode with user-facing notifications and toasts indicating the active provider and switch events (e.g., when usage limits trigger a fallback). Hardened and expanded the VirtualQuotaFallbackProvider test suite to align mocks, relocate tests for handler-switch notifications, and increase coverage to verify user notifications are emitted. These changes improve transparency for developers and end-users, reduce risk in quota-driven flows, and demonstrate proficiency in frontend UX, TypeScript/VSCode extension tooling, and test engineering.

Activity

Loading activity data...

Quality Metrics

Correctness90.2%
Maintainability88.4%
Architecture86.6%
Performance82.4%
AI Usage26.0%

Skills & Technologies

Programming Languages

CSSGit IgnoreJSONJavaScriptMarkdownTypeScript

Technical Skills

API DesignAPI DevelopmentAPI IntegrationBackend DevelopmentBackend developmentChangelog ManagementCode OrganizationCode RefactoringConfiguration ManagementDocumentationDynamic LoadingError HandlingError handlingFeature TogglingFront End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

Kilo-Org/kilocode

Jul 2025 Oct 2025
4 Months active

Languages Used

JavaScriptMarkdownTypeScriptGit IgnoreJSONCSS

Technical Skills

API DevelopmentAPI IntegrationChangelog ManagementJavaScriptMockingTesting Frameworks (Vitest)

Generated by Exceeds AIThis report is designed for sharing and indexing